Storytelling Corner: Global Tales

Set up a cozy storytelling corner featuring traditional tales from various cultures. This activity promotes language development, critical thinking, and an appreciation for different cultures. Encourage children to dress up in traditional attire to enhance the immersive experience.

Example stories to consider: "Anansi the Spider" from West Africa, "Pinocchio" from Italy, or "Momotaro" from Japan. Augment the storytelling with visual aids, props, or even simple puppets to engage young listeners and reinforce learning.

International Art and Craft Session

Introduce children to craft techniques and art forms from around the globe. This hands-on activity fosters creativity, fine motor skills, and cultural understanding. Some ideas include:

  • Origami (Japan) - Teach children to create simple shapes like cranes or frogs.
  • Beyblades (Japan) - Demonstrate how to make and play with these traditional spinning tops.
  • Mosaic art (Ancient Greece) - Use colored paper or tissue to create beautiful mosaic patterns on a large poster or canvas.

Sensory Bins: Treasure Hunts

Create captivating sensory bins filled with various materials like sand, water beads, or rice. Hide small toys, coins, or trinkets within the bin and encourage children to find hidden treasures using various tools and utensils. This activity stimulates sensory exploration and fosters critical thinking.

DIY Puppet Show: Custom Puppets

Encourage children's creativity and storytelling skills by organizing a DIY puppet show. Provide materials like socks, paper bags, felt, or cardstock for children to create their puppets. After crafting their puppets, help children develop simple stories or adapt popular fairy tales for their puppets to act out.

This activity promotes language development, cooperative play, and builds confidence in expressing oneself in front of others. Consider creating a simple puppet theater using cardboard boxes or a designated play area to enhance the theatrical experience.
